Last-chance saloon for Donegal and Leitrim
Donegal and Leitrim have one more chance to stay alive in the senior championship.
The winners will play in the elite grade again next year, with the losers facing the intermediate ranks.
Leitrim were TG4 All-Ireland intermediate champions last year and will be keen to avoid dropping down.
Donegal, meanwhile, have been a senior force since capturing the TG4 All-Ireland Intermediate title in 2010.
Both counties have already had chances to stay afloat but they lost out in provincial derbies, Donegal to Armagh and Leitrim to Mayo.
Following a ten-point loss to Armagh, Donegal make one change in personnel, with Eva Gallagher replacing Aoife McDermott in the inside forward line.
The Leitrim team that lost out to Mayo by seven points also shows one change for this do-or-die clash, with Aoife Gilmartin coming in for Muireann Devaney up front.
